Belgium
 

Belgium is situated in northwestern Europe, bordered to the north by the Netherlands, to the east by Germany and the Grand Duchy of Luxembourg and to the south and the west by France. Belgium is a constitutional monarchy and practices parliamentary democracy. There are three main forms of government in Belgium: the federal government, regional governments and community councils. Belgium is one of the founding members of the European Union. The official languages are Dutch, French and German.

Belgium's strongly globalized economy and well-developed transportation infrastructure makes it a major trade gateway to the rest of Europe. The economy is characterized by a highly productive work force, high GNP and high exports per capita. More than two-thirds of Belgium's GDP is derived from foreign sales which is one of the highest percentages among industrialised nations. Besides, Belgium has simplified start-up procedures for setting up new business that it only takes you 3 days to complete the administrative formalities.
